Position SummaryThe Account Managers will take responsibility for the development and implementation of promotion schedules designed to encourage retention and activity. You’ll work closely together with the Sales and E-Gaming Management team to manage relationships with organization leaders within your assigned market.
- Liaise with Organization leadership, E-Gaming leadership, and other managers to understand promotion and organizational goals
- Take a part in the development of promotional and marketing strategies
- You will be the main point of contact between the organization and Arrow International
- Develop promotions including deals to encourage target market engagement
- Organize and strategize to ensure promotions are deployed effectively
- Work within budgetary constraints to ensure an efficient and effective promotional offering
- Ensure compliance with any legal restraints related to promotion
- Ensure organization satisfaction through understanding and communicating issues effectively and resolving them promptly
- Support new deployments as a point of contact alongside the sales team
- Assist in development and implementation of process improvement plans
- Identify risks and opportunities of additional deployments
- Effectively manage timelines and schedules across multiple organizations
